How Many Significant Figures in the Number 0.007?

In scientific notation and everyday calculations, understanding the concept of significant figures is crucial for accuracy and precision. Significant figures, also known as significant digits, refer to the digits in a number that carry meaning in terms of precision. In the case of the number 0.007, determining the number of significant figures is essential for proper representation and communication of measurements.

The number 0.007 has a total of one significant figure. This is because the first non-zero digit, which is 7, is the only digit that carries meaning in terms of precision. The zeros before the 7 are placeholders and do not contribute to the significant figures. Therefore, when reporting or using the number 0.007, it is important to acknowledge that it has only one significant figure.

Significant figures are determined based on certain rules. The first rule is that all non-zero digits are always considered significant. In the case of 0.007, the 7 is the only non-zero digit, making it the only significant figure. The second rule is that leading zeros (zeros before the first non-zero digit) are not considered significant. Hence, the zeros before the 7 in 0.007 are not significant.

It is important to note that trailing zeros (zeros after the last non-zero digit) can be significant or not, depending on the context. In the case of 0.007, there are no trailing zeros, so the number remains with only one significant figure.
